Как имитировать движения мыши без установки программ

Ситуации, когда перестает работать манипулятор, случаются у каждого пользователя персонального компьютера или ноутбука. Будь то поломка сенсорной панели, обрыв кабеля или критическая ошибка драйвера, доступ к интерфейсу системы может быть полностью заблокирован. В такой момент возникает острая необходимость в альтернативном способе управления, который не требует дополнительных инсталляций или наличия под рукой запасного устройства.

Многие полагают, что без мыши управлять системой невозможно, однако операционные системы, особенно Windows и Linux, обладают мощным встроенным функционалом, позволяющим полностью эмулировать работу манипулятора. Эти методы варьируются от использования стандартных «горячих» клавиш до запуска специализированных системных утилит, доступных в командной строке.

Основная задача при таких сбоях — не просто перемещать курсор, но и выполнять клики, перетаскивание объектов и работу с контекстными меню. Понимание того, как функционируют виртуальные устройства ввода, позволяет пользователю не паниковать при поломке, а моментально переключиться на резервный метод управления, сохраняя работоспособность всей системы.

Включение встроенной экранный мыши

Самый доступный и надежный способ получить контроль над курсором — использовать функцию экранный мыши, которая является частью стандартного набора средств доступности в современных операционных системах. Этот инструмент позволяет управлять указателем с помощью клавиатуры, превращая цифровую клавиатуру или специальные клавиши в аналог физического манипулятора.

Активация данного режима происходит через системные настройки или специальные комбинации клавиш. В большинстве случаев достаточно нажать сочетание клавиш Win + Ctrl + O, чтобы мгновенно запустить эмулятор. После активации на экране появится курсор, которым можно управлять, используя клавиши + и - на цифровом блоке для увеличения и уменьшения скорости движения.

Для более точного управления необходимо заранее настроить поведение мыши в разделе Специальные возможности. Здесь можно задать, какие именно клавиши будут отвечать за левый и правый клик, а также включить режим удержания. Это особенно полезно, если вам нужно выбрать и перетащить окно или файл без использования кнопки мыши.

⚠️ Внимание: Включение экранный мыши может временно скрыть стандартный курсор или изменить его внешний вид. Убедитесь, что вы помните, как отключить этот режим, если он начнет мешать работе в нормальном режиме.

Следует учитывать, что скорость перемещения курсора в этом режиме зависит от настроек системы. Если курсор двигается слишком медленно, это может затруднить выполнение срочных операций. Рекомендуется увеличить скорость перемещения в настройках параметров мыши еще до того, как возникнет необходимость в аварийном управлении.

Использование клавиатурных сокращений для навигации

Прежде чем прибегать к сложным эмуляциям курсора, стоит помнить, что до 90% задач в операционной системе можно выполнить без мыши, используя только клавиатурные сокращения. Навигация по меню, переключение между окнами и выбор пунктов списка часто осуществляется быстрее с помощью клавиатуры, чем с помощью мыши.

Базовый набор команд включает в себя использование клавиши Tab для переключения между элементами интерфейса и стрелок для перемещения по списку. Нажатие Enter выполняет функцию клика по выбранному элементу, а клавиша Space часто работает как переключатель в чекбоксах или как кнопка «Окей» в диалоговых окнах.

Для вызова контекстного меню, которое обычно открывается правой кнопкой мыши, используется клавиша Menu (находится справа от пробела) или сочетание Shift + F10. Это критически важно для доступа к настройкам файлов, переустановке драйверов или запуску команд от имени администратора без физического манипулятора.

Как работает режим «Навигация по клавиатуре»

В этом режиме фокус перемещается по элементам интерфейса в логическом порядке, а не по позиции на экране. Это позволяет быстро перемещаться между кнопками, полями ввода и меню, даже если курсор не виден.

Аварийное управление через командную строку

Если графический интерфейс зависает, а стандартные методы не помогают, можно обратиться к системным утилитам через командную строку. В среде Windows существует команда cmd, позволяющая запускать различные процессы, включая эмуляцию ввода, если система еще не полностью заблокирована.

Особое внимание следует уделить утилите AutoIt или встроенным скриптам PowerShell, которые могут генерировать события ввода. Однако для чистых систем без установленных сторонних библиотек самым эффективным методом остается использование системной команды для запуска экранный мыши через osk (экранная клавиатура) или utilman.

В некоторых случаях, при наличии прав администратора, можно удалить драйвер мыши и перезагрузить систему, чтобы заставить ОС перепроинициализировать устройство ввода. Это делается через команду devmgmt.msc и удаление устройства в диспетчере устройств, но требует осторожности.

⚠️ Внимание: Удаление драйверов ввода через командную строку без наличия резервного метода управления может привести к полной потере контроля над системой. Выполняйте такие действия только если у вас есть физический доступ к клавиатуре и альтернативный способ входа в систему.

Существует также возможность использования сценариев PowerShell для программного перемещения курсора. Команда Add-Type -AssemblyName System.Windows.Forms позволяет обращаться к классам интерфейса пользователя и вызывать методы SendKeys или SetCursorPos, что является мощным инструментом автоматизации без установки дополнительного ПО.

Таблица встроенных методов управления

Для наглядности сравним основные способы управления без мыши, их доступность и сложность реализации. Понимание различий поможет выбрать оптимальный метод в зависимости от текущей ситуации и состояния системы.

Метод Требования Сложность Эффективность
Экранный мыши Доступ к меню «Пуск» Низкая Высокая
Комбинации клавиш Рабочая клавиатура Средняя Средняя
PowerShell скрипты Доступ к консоли Высокая Очень высокая
Экранная клавиатура Поддержка Touch Средняя Низкая
📊 Какой способ управления без мыши вы использовали ранее?
Экранный мыши
Только клавиатура
Сторонние программы
Никогда не сталкивался

Аппаратные трюки и BIOS

Иногда проблема кроется не в программном обеспечении, а в физическом подключении. Если мышь не работает в Windows, но исправна в BIOS, это говорит о проблеме с драйверами. В этом случае можно попробовать изменить настройки USB-контроллера в BIOS или UEFI.

Некоторые материнские платы позволяют отключать определенные порты USB или менять режим работы контроллера с XHCI на EHCI. Это иногда помогает, если драйверы USB3.0 конфликтуют с системой, а мышь подключена к порту 3.0. Перезагрузка и вход в BIOS позволяют выполнить эти изменения без использования мыши, используя только стрелки клавиатуры.

Также существует возможность использования тачпада ноутбука в качестве мыши, даже если он не работает как сенсор. В некоторых моделях есть режим «мыши на тачпаде», который активируется нажатием на правый верхний угол. Это аппаратная функция, которая не зависит от драйверов Windows.

☑️ Проверка аппаратных сбоев

Выполнено: 0 / 4

Использование сторонних скриптов без установки

Если стандартные методы не дают желаемого результата, можно использовать готовые скрипты, которые не требуют установки. Например, скрипты на языке AutoHotkey могут быть запущены как переносимые приложения. Они позволяют создавать макросы для эмуляции движения мыши и кликов.

Для этого нужно скачать Portable-версию интерпретатора и запустить скрипт с расширением .ahk. Скрипт может содержать команды вроде MouseMove, 100, 0, которая сдвигает курсор на 100 пикселей вправо. Это дает гибкость, недоступную встроенным средствам системы.

Однако, использование таких скриптов требует определенных знаний синтаксиса. Если вы не знакомы с языком скриптов, лучше заранее загрузить готовый файл с доверенного ресурса.

Важные нюансы безопасности

При использовании программных методов эмуляции мыши, особенно через командную строку или скрипты, важно соблюдать меры предосторожности. Некоторые методы могут быть интерпретированы системой как подозрительная активность, особенно если они выполняются с правами администратора.

Кроме того, не стоит полагаться на эти методы для выполнения критически важных операций, таких как удаление системных файлов или изменение реестра. Ошибка в скрипте или неправильное нажатие клавиш может привести к нестабильности системы. Всегда имейте под рукой резервную копию важных данных.

Следует также отметить, что в корпоративных сетях использование скриптов эмуляции может быть заблокировано политиками безопасности. В таких случаях единственным вариантом остается использование физической мыши или обращение к системному администратору.

⚠️ Внимание: Не используйте скрипты эмуляции на рабочих компьютерах без разрешения администратора. Это может нарушить корпоративные правила безопасности и привести к блокировке доступа.

Частые вопросы

Можно ли включить мышку через BIOS, если она не работает в Windows?

Да, если мышь работает в BIOS, это означает, что проблема в драйверах или настройках Windows. Попробуйте обновить драйверы USB или отключить опцию «Быстрый запуск».

Что делать, если экранный мыши не запускается?

Проверьте, включена ли служба «Специальные возможности». Также попробуйте запустить osk и использовать виртуальную клавиатуру для ввода команды запуска мыши.

Можно ли использовать тачпад как альтернативу мыши?

Да, тачпад часто работает даже при неработающей мыши. Используйте пальцы для перемещения курсора и касания для кликов. В настройках можно включить функцию клика по углу тачпада.

Как быстро переключиться на клавиатурное управление?

Нажмите Win, чтобы открыть меню «Пуск», затем используйте стрелки для навигации и Enter для выбора. Для переключения окон используйте Alt + Tab.

Есть ли риск повредить систему при использовании скриптов?

Риск минимален, если вы используете проверенные скрипты. Однако, некорректные команды в PowerShell могут изменить системные настройки. Всегда делайте точку восстановления перед запуском скриптов.